Error resilient content-based image authentication over wireless channel
—The pervasive distribution of digital images triggers an emergent need of authenticating degraded images by lossy compression and transmission. This paper proposes a robust content-based image authentication scheme for image transmissions over wireless channels. A robust multiscale based feature is used to generating digital signature. The feature vector is reduced, encoded, and encrypted as signature of the image. This signature is then embedded into the image using a blind quantization based watermarking algorithm. Typical distortion patterns of malicious image manipulations and image transmissions over lossy channels are used for image authenticity verification. This scheme is also able to detect tampering areas in the attacked image. Experiments demonstrate the effectiveness and validity of our scheme.
